.teasers-bg{background:url(/img/teaser/bg.png) center top no-repeat;position:absolute;z-index:2;top:-3px;left:-16px;width:979px;height:346px;background-size:auto 344px}.main-page .teasers{z-index:5;position:relative;width:940px;height:300px}.main-page .teasers .teaser{position:absolute;top:0;left:0;width:940px;height:300px;background-repeat:no-repeat;display:none;font-size:60px;color:#00f;background-size:940px 300px}.main-page .teasers .teaser a{display:block;width:100%;height:100%;position:absolute;z-index:6}.main-page .teasers .teaser.act{display:block}.main-page .teasers .teaser#teaser_1{background-image:url(/img/mainpage/arhitecturnoe-osveshenie.png)}.main-page .teasers .teaser#teaser_2{background-image:url(/img/mainpage/decorativnaya-svetotehnica.png)}.main-page .teasers .teaser#teaser_3{background-image:url(/img/mainpage/ladshaftnoe-jsveshenie.png)}.main-page .teasers .teaser#teaser_4{background-image:url(/img/mainpage/novogodyaya-illuminazia.png)}.main-page .teasers .teaser#teaser_5{background-image:url(/img/mainpage/svetodiodnie-moduli-lenti.png)}.main-page .teasers .teaser#teaser_6{background-image:url(/img/mainpage/interiernoe-osveshenie.png)}.main-page .teasers .teaser-switch{position:absolute;width:207px;height:28px;bottom:22px;right:86px;z-index:10}.main-page .teasers .teaser-switch .switch{font-size:0;width:14px;height:14px;background-repeat:no-repeat;background-image:url(/img/teaser/dot.png);margin:7px 0 0 5px;float:left;cursor:pointer}.main-page .teasers .teaser-switch .switch.act{background-image:url(/img/teaser/dot-act.png)}.main-page .teasers .teaser-switch .switch-left,.main-page .teasers .teaser-switch .switch-right{float:left;width:28px;height:28px;background-repeat:no-repeat;cursor:pointer}.main-page .teasers .teaser-switch .switch-left{background-image:url(/img/teaser/left.png)}.main-page .teasers .teaser-switch .switch-right{background-image:url(/img/teaser/right.png)}.main-page .bestsellers .title{font-size:14px;font-weight:700;border-bottom:5px solid #2779bf;padding-bottom:6px;margin-bottom:20px}.main-page .bestsellers .products{margin:-10px}.main-page .bestsellers .product{border:1px solid #e1e2e5;width:140px;vertical-align:top;display:block;float:left;margin:10px}.main-page .bestsellers .product .img{display:inline-block;width:140px;height:140px;position:relative}.main-page .bestsellers .product .img a{background-repeat:no-repeat;background-position:top center;display:block}.main-page .bestsellers .product .info{height:140px;background:url(/img/bg2.png) repeat-x bottom;overflow:hidden;padding:10px;text-overflow:ellipsis}.main-page .bestsellers .product .info .link{padding:10px 0 0 0}.main-page .bestsellers .product .info .link a{text-decoration:none;font-size:12px;font-weight:700;color:#2779bf}.main-page .bestsellers .product .info .link a:hover{text-decoration:underline}.main-page .bestsellers .product .info .article{color:#747474;font-size:10px;font-weight:700;padding:7px 0}.main-page .bestsellers .product .info .descr{font-size:11px;line-height:15px}.main-page-content{overflow:hidden;padding:30px 0;background:url(/img/bg.png) repeat-x}.main-page-content .body{width:460px;padding-right:20px;float:left}.main-page-content .body h1{font-size:16px;font-weight:700;line-height:16px}.main-page-content .body h2{font-size:12px;font-weight:700;line-height:14px}.main-page-content .top_gallery{width:220px;float:left}.main-page-content .top_gallery .title{font-size:14px;font-weight:700;margin-bottom:25px}.main-page-content .top_gallery .photo{margin-bottom:20px}.main-page-content .top_gallery .photo .link{margin:6px 10px}.main-page-content .articles,.sidebar .articles{width:220px;padding-right:20px}.main-page-content .articles .title,.sidebar .articles .title{font-size:14px;font-weight:700;margin-bottom:25px}.main-page-content .articles .date,.sidebar .articles .date{color:#949494}.main-page-content .articles .article .type,.sidebar .articles .article .type{color:#7e29ac}.main-page-content .articles .news .type,.sidebar .articles .news .type{color:#f03e08}.cst-link{display:block}#projects{position:relative;overflow:hidden}#projects_slider{width:468px;height:826px}#projects_slider .slick-slide{margin-bottom:10px;box-sizing:border-box;border:none;width:468px;height:270px;position:relative}#projects_slider .slick-slide img{position:absolute;bottom:0;left:0;max-width:100%;margin:0 auto}#projects_slider .slick-slide .slider-descr{box-sizing:border-box;font-style:normal;font-size:12px;padding:10px;display:block;position:absolute;bottom:0;left:0;width:100%;background:rgba(0,0,0,.7);color:#fff}#projects{margin-top:-14px}.projects_arrows{text-align:center}.projects_arrows .fa{font-size:48px!important;color:#333;opacity:.3;margin:0 10px}.projects_arrows .fa:hover{opacity:1}#main_line{margin:30px 0 -10px 0;background:#12428F;color:#fff;text-transform:uppercase;border-radius:6px;height:30px;padding:10px;overflow:hidden}#main_line .slidesjs-navigation{display:none}#main_line .slidesjs-pagination{display:none}#main_line a{color:#fff;text-decoration:none}.main_line_item td{vertical-align:middle}.main_line_item table{height:30px}#main_line .main_line_item{display:none}#main_line .slidesjs-container .main_line_item{display:block}#main_line.main_line_visible .main_line_item{display:block!important}.marquee,.marquee-with-options{overflow:hidden}#main_line2_wrap{padding:0 10px;margin-top:20px;background:none repeat scroll 0 0 #12428F;border-radius:6px 6px 6px 6px;color:#FFF;height:30px;line-height:30px;margin:30px 0 -10px;overflow:hidden;padding:10px;text-transform:uppercase}